Book excerpt: When an owner of a small corporation dies, is divorced, or sells the business, the remaining shareholders can ensure a smooth transition and stable succession through a buy-sell agreement. A buy-sell agreement long favored by savvy estate planners, ensures that surviving shareholders will have the cash necessary to purchase the heirs' interests; that surviving shareholders will pay a fair price for the stock; and that outsiders will be prevented from interfering in the management of the business. This essential book for every small and private corporation presents all the information needed to implement a buy-sell agreement: how to set it up and fund it; how to deal with estate and income taxation; whether to use life insurance, pension, ESOP, or some other funding scheme, and much more.

Book excerpt: Buy-sell agreements are among the most common yet least understood business agreements and many are destined to fail to operate like the owners expect. Many, in fact, are ticking time bombs, just waiting for a trigger event to explode.
